Creates ClKerneLibrary to serve just as a kernel container without build logic
Moves all the kernels out of the legacy CLKernelLibrary into a separate class that its planned responsibility is to only handle the kernel strings. Currently CLKernelLibrary mixes kernel inventory and building logic, thus coupling multiple responsibilities. By separating compilation logic, the kernel library removes any dependencies from the OpenCL and simplifies maintainance but also increases flexibility.
